We're Hiring a 3D Reconstruction Research Engineering Intern

GPU deep learning has provided the foundation for machines to learn, perceive, reason and solve problems.

The GPU started out as the engine for simulating human imagination, conjuring up the amazing virtual worlds of video games and Hollywood films.

Now, NVIDIA's GPU runs deep learning algorithms, simulating human intelligence, and acts as the brain of computers, robots and self-driving cars that can perceive and understand the world.

Just as human imagination and intelligence are linked, computer graphics and artificial intelligence come together in our architecture. Two modes of the human brain - two modes of the GPU.

This may explain why NVIDIA GPUs are used broadly for deep learning, and NVIDIA is increasingly known as "the AI computing company.

What you'll be doing:

  • Optimize and improve research techniques to enable production-quality results
  • Integrate deep learning based reconstruction rendering techniques with traditional 3D rendering approaches
  • Participate in projects to conduct Deep Learning research and publish papers to well-known conferences (ex.

SIGGRAPH, CVPR, NeurIPS)What we need to see:

  • Currently pursuing a B.S., Master's or Ph.
D. in Electrical Engineering, Computer Science/Engineering, Math/Physics/Statistics or a related field- Strong technical abilities in traditional computer graphics or 3D reconstruction techniques such as NeRF, Gaussian Splatting, etc - with at least one working project demonstrating these abilities


Requirements if pursuing a Bachelor's:

  • Minimum 1 course on theories and practices of machine learning, including common machine learning frameworks
  • Minimum 1 course on traditional computer graphics or compilers

Requirements if pursuing a Master's or PhD:

  • In-depth knowledge of the theory and practice of machine learning and traditional computer graphics
  • Strong publication record with at least 1 accepted paper for a related well-known conference (SIGGRAPH, NeurIPS, ICML, AAAI, CVPR, ECCV, ICCV, etc.)
  • Knowledge of common machine learning frameworks
